Boston Market, an American rotisserie restaurant that serves all-natural and antibiotic-free whole chicken and prime rib, flavorful sandwiches and salads as well as fresh-baked cornbread daily, is available for delivery or pickup through their app or online ordering system in the city of New York. Customers can also join their Rotisserie Rewards program to earn points towards free food. This casual dining restaurant offers dinner and lunch services, catering, kid-friendly options, takeout and walk-ins.
